And I will unequivocally state this… it is a myth to believe that any one thing will reduce your body fat. And just eating yogurt to burn fat is bogus for the simple reason that food does not burn fat. The only way to lose body fat is to have a calorie deficit.
You know the old output and input model… what you put in (food) should be less than what you put out (exercise).
Well duh! But you CAN make a healthy choice when it comes to yogurt. Eat the ones that don’t have any sugar in them. I love those probiotic yogurts with live yogurt cultures of bacteria such as lactobacillus.
It is good bacteria that helps your digestive system and pushes out the bad bacteria.
But if you want to increase your metabolism… workout! Simulating and growing your muscles increases your metabolism which burns your body fat.
